3. Cushioning:
Cushioning describes the material used in the midsole and how it absorbs impact. Effective cushioning can reduce stress on joints. According to a report by Thompson (2019), shoes with adequate cushioning can improve running efficiency by 5%. Brands like ASICS and Brooks often highlight their proprietary cushioning technologies, such as Gel and DNA Loft foam.

4. Support:
Support refers to the shoe’s ability to stabilize the foot during movement. This feature is particularly important for runners with overpronation (inward foot roll). A 2018 study by Lee and Kim found that shoes with structured support can lower injury rates for runners who tend to roll their ankles. Motion control shoes and stability shoes are designed specifically for this purpose.

5. Breathability:
Breathability indicates how well the shoe allows air to circulate, keeping feet cool and dry. Materials like mesh, often used in shoe uppers, enhance breathability. A 2022 study by Patel revealed that breathable shoes significantly reduce the risk of blisters by maintaining lower foot temperatures during runs. It is especially crucial for warm weather running.

6. Durability:
Durability addresses how long the shoes can withstand the rigors of running. High-quality materials and thorough craftsmanship influence durability. A survey from the Runners’ World team indicates that shoes typically last between 300 to 500 miles. Shoes made with tougher rubber outsoles tend to be more durable but might sacrifice some cushioning.

How Can You Identify the Best Running Shoe for Your Fitness Goals?

To identify the best running shoe for your fitness goals, consider your foot type, running style, fit and comfort, cushioning, and support.

  1. Foot Type: Determine your foot arch, which can be low, neutral, or high. A study by Bader et al. (2016) indicated that proper alignment between foot arch and shoe type prevents injuries.
    – Flat feet benefit from stability shoes that provide motion control.
    – Neutral feet perform well with cushioned shoes that offer flexibility.
    – High arches suit shoes that provide extra cushioning to absorb impact.

  2. Running Style: Analyze how you run to identify your gait. Research by Nigg et al. (2010) highlights the importance of matching shoes with running mechanics to enhance performance and reduce injury risk.
    – Overpronators, who roll their feet inward, need stability shoes with extra support.
    – Supinators, who roll outward, benefit from cushioned shoes to promote better foot motion.

  3. Fit and Comfort: Ensure that the shoes fit properly. A study published in the Journal of Foot and Ankle Research (2015) found that poorly fitting shoes lead to discomfort and injuries.
    – Measure your foot length and width to select the correct size.
    – Walk or jog in the shoes to assess comfort and proper fit.

  4. Cushioning: Consider the level of cushioning suitable for your running preferences. Research by Zhang et al. (2018) showed that sufficient cushioning can decrease the impact on joints.
    – More cushioning suits long-distance runners needing shock absorption.
    – Less cushioning benefits speed-oriented runners seeking ground feedback.

  5. Support: Evaluate the level of arch and ankle support necessary for your runs. A systematic review by Willson et al. (2019) demonstrated that adequate support reduces the risk of injuries.
    – Choose shoes with adequate arch supports based on your foot type.
    – Select shoes with ankle support if you have a history of ankle injuries.

These factors work together to help clarify your running shoe selection based on your fitness goals.
